The DiSH Lab offers a summer intensive program for underrepresented students from 2-year and community colleges. The program is intended to provide research experience and career development training to underrepresented undergraduates who wish to gain experience in hands-on research in psychology.
All students will receive a stipend of $1,200 for their participation.
The summer intensive course this year will take place from June 19th to June 30th. In-person sessions will happen from 10:30 am – 6:30 pm every weekday.
Each day has 5 distinct modules: (1) a seminar-type lab meeting; (2) a research skills workshop; (3) a career development workshop; (4) dedicated time to work on a study proposal; and (5) dedicated time for writing. The table below displays the topics for the research and career modules.
Research Skills Workshop | Career Development Workshop |
1. Reviewing literatures
2. Experimental designs 3. Cutting-edge methods 4. Human subjects and the IRB 5. Deception 6. Statistical analysis and SPSS I 7. Statistical analysis and SPSS II 8. Writing an empirical paper 9. Presenting your work 10. Student presentations on proposed studies |
1. Introduction: What’s grad school?
2. The GRE 3. Choosing a graduate program 4. The personal statement 5. Building your CV 6. Secrets of successful applications 7. Workshopping personal statements I 8. Workshopping personal statements II 9. Interviewing 10. Grad student panel |
